Cervical deviation adenocarcinoma is a less common form of cervical cancer that is characterized by its unique growth pattern. Unlike other types of cervical cancer, this subtype exhibits a deviation from the usual glandular structure of the cervix. The tumor cells in cervical deviation adenocarcinoma appear irregular and disorganized, making it challenging to detect and diagnose.
Diagnosing cervical deviation adenocarcinoma requires a thorough examination and analysis of tissue samples obtained through a biopsy. During a biopsy, a small sample of tissue is taken from the cervix and sent to a laboratory for microscopic examination. Pathologists carefully analyze the tissue samples to identify the distinct features associated with cervical deviation adenocarcinoma. Due to its unique growth pattern, this subtype can often be misdiagnosed or overlooked, highlighting the importance of specialized expertise in its detection.
Treatment options for cervical deviation adenocarcinoma are similar to those for other types of cervical cancer and may include surgery, radiation therapy, chemotherapy, or a combination of these approaches. The choice of treatment depends on various factors, including the stage of cancer, the patient's overall health, and their desire for future fertility. Early detection plays a critical role in managing cervical deviation adenocarcinoma effectively. Regular cervical cancer screenings, such as Pap smears or HPV tests, are essential for detecting any abnormal changes in the cervix. However, due to the unique growth pattern of this subtype, it may not always be detected through routine screenings. Therefore, it is crucial for healthcare providers to be aware of the existence of cervical deviation adenocarcinoma and consider it in their diagnostic process.
In addition to regular screenings, awareness and education are key in ensuring early detection of cervical deviation adenocarcinoma. Women should be informed about the signs and symptoms associated with cervical cancer, such as abnormal vaginal bleeding, pelvic pain, or pain during sexual intercourse. Any concerning symptoms should be promptly reported to healthcare providers for further evaluation.
